**Abbott in Ireland: Where Innovation Meets Impact**
At Abbott, we're all about improving lives-and we've been doing it in Ireland since 1946. Today, nearly 3,000 of us work across 10 sites nationwide, from manufacturing hubs in Clonmel, Cootehill, Donegal, Longford, and Sligo to commercial and support teams in Dublin and Westport.
We create life-changing health products-from diagnostics and medical devices to nutrition and pharma-and we're growing fast.
? **Why now?**
Thanks to major growth in our Diagnostics business and a strong focus on innovation, we're expanding our Regional Engineering team. We're looking for passionate engineers to help us support and improve our automated manufacturing systems across Ireland and Europe.
**About the Role:**
We're looking for a motivated Automation Engineer with 1.5-2 years of experience to join our team supporting high-tech, automated manufacturing lines for diagnostic products. You'll work alongside experienced engineers to troubleshoot, improve, and support automation systems across multiple sites in Europe.
**What You'll Do:**
+ Support the design, programming, and troubleshooting of automation systems (e.g. PLCs, robotics, vision systems)
+ Assist in maintaining and improving automated production lines (filling, capping, inspection, packaging, etc.)
+ Collaborate with cross-functional teams in engineering, operations, and quality
+ Work with vendors on equipment upgrades and installations
+ Help document and validate automation systems in line with regulatory standards
+ Learn and apply best practices in automation across multiple sites
**What You'll Need:**
+ 18 months to 2 years of hands-on experience in automation or controls engineering
+ Familiarity with PLCs (e.g. Siemens, Allen Bradley), robotics, or vision systems (e.g. Cognex, CI Vision)
+ A relevant technical qualification (Cert, Diploma, or Degree) preferably in Automation and/or Robotics
+ Good troubleshooting and communication skills
+ A willingness to learn and grow in a regulated, high-performance environment
**Nice to Have:**
+ Experience in medical device or pharma manufacturing
+ Exposure to validation processes (FAT/SAT/IQ/OQ/PQ)
+ Interest in working across multiple sites and with international teams
**Location:** Ireland (with travel to European sites) - based at Core Diagnostics in Longford or Sligo
**Travel:** 10-15% of the time including international.

Westward Scania is based in Strokestown since 1959 and is the distributor of Scania products in the Republic of Ireland since 1976. Scania is a leading manufacturer of transport solutions, specializing in trucks, buses, and industrial & marine engines. As a Technical Support Engineer, you will provide guidance to our dealer network on technical issues and use your skills to keep our customer uptime at maximum levels. Qualifications and Skills Qualification in HGVs, automotive transport or mechanical engineering Confidence to communicate and deal with people at all levels Strong analytical skills IT knowledge including Microsoft, Word and Excel Technical Report writing skills Key Responsibilities: Support our dealer network with technical issues and reporting to Scania HQ when necessary Supporting the flow of technical information and communications to our network and end users Work as part of a team on development projects for new products and services. Build a close working relationship with all internal departments to improve products and services Travel to our dealer network throughout Ireland providing support on technical issues and projects Undertake any other work as directed by their line manager in connection with their job as required
